MAPS IN HISTORY

This course will cover cartographic traditions in some key areas, including medieval ''mappae mundi''; exploration, travel and trade; technological advances in cartography; military mapping and colonial expansion; the atlas tradition; the Ordnance Survey; property and power (estate mapping); map repositories in Ireland; roads, canal and rail mapping; and current developments, including the development of GIS (geographic information systems). |
